Semaglutideheadache relief The emergence of semaglutide as a popular medication for weight management and type 2 diabetes has also brought to light a common, yet often manageable, side effect: headaches. Many individuals report experiencing headaches shortly after starting semaglutide, with some even questioning if it can trigger migraine episodes. While the link between semaglutide and headaches is well-documented, understanding the underlying causes and effective relief strategies is crucial for those undergoing treatment with drugs like Ozempic or Wegovy.

Semaglutide headaches are a real phenomenon, and for most users, they are mild to moderate. For instance, some studies indicate that approximately 14% of participants have experienced headaches when initiating semaglutide, with higher doses potentially showing a slightly increased incidence. While a direct causal link to migraine is not definitively established for everyone, the mechanism behind these headaches can sometimes overlap with migraine triggers.

Managing and Relieving Semaglutide Headaches

Fortunately, semaglutide headaches are often temporary and can be managed with proactive strategies:

* Prioritize Hydration: This is arguably the most critical step. Ensure you are drinking plenty of water throughout the day. Carrying a water bottle and setting reminders can be helpful.

* Over-the-Counter Pain Relief: For mild to moderate headaches, over-the-counter pain relievers like acetaminophen or ibuprofen can offer relief, but always consult your doctor before starting any new medication.

* Patience and Adjustment: Most semaglutide headaches manifest when the medication is first started and tend to gradually subside as your body adjusts to the treatment.

When to Seek Medical Advice

While most semaglutide headaches are manageable, it's important to consult your healthcare provider if:

* Your headaches are severe or debilitating.Ozempic Headache: Side Effect and Tips for Relief

* The headaches persist for an extended period.

* You experience other concerning symptoms along with the headache.
